But, the certificate can only be used in the US iTunes store. I live in Japan and have the Japanese version of iTunes. I have never used the iTunes store before.

When I go to register a new account in iTunes, it doesn't allow to me to change the country to the USA.

Is there anyway I can use this certificate from my PC?

If you have a billing address & credit card in the US then you can use that to set up an account on the US iTunes store. There isn't really any way around this, though, but perhaps you could exchange the gift card for a Japan iTunes store gift card.
 
Yes, create a new user if needed for iTunes store with a US billing address (a friends will do if you only use gift card) then just enter the gift card certificate and it should work. :)
I needed to create an Irish user for one song credit that could not be transferred or exchanged to US store..
